Country roads between Morbihan, Ille-et-Vilaine, Loire-Atlantique and Maine-et-Loire. At the end of a relatively flat course, where only the Côte de la Richardière (1.7 km at 4.6%, category 4) is listed, the sprinters should have the opportunity to play the victory in Angers. And this, after a leg in Vern-d’Anjou for the intermediate sprint. Note that we will also go through Châteaubriant, city departure stages of the male test, in 1983 and 2004.

What favorites?

In the event of a group arrival, the sprinters will have a first opportunity to win in Angers. The sd-worlds of the European champion Lorena Wiebes will have a great opportunity to shine. while her Dutch compatriot Charlotte Kool (Picnic Postnl) abandoned before the departure of the 2nd stage on Sunday. The Italians Elisa Balsamo (Lidl-Trek). Elisa Longo Borghini (UAE Team Asq) could also have their word to say, like the New Zealander Ally Wollaston (FDJ-Suez). What hours?

Fictive departure: 1:50 p.m.

Real departure: 1:55 p.m.

Start of the live on France 2: 3:35 p.m.

Estimated forecast arrival: 5:43 p.m.
